With an EWS rank of 33,856 in NEET UG 2025, getting a seat in AIQ government medical colleges is very difficult, as most EWS seats close around 22,000 to 28,000 rank. However, you may still have a chance in state quota seats, depending on your home state. Some states allow higher ranks for EWS category in their government colleges

With an AIR of 75063 in NEET 2025 , securing a government MBBS seat in Andhra Pradesh might be challenging, but not impossible. The availability of seats and your category will play a significant role . While 2000 government MBBS seats exist in Andhra Pradesh, competition is high.

A significant portion of these seats, 85% , are reserved under the state quota , meaning candidates from Andhra Pradesh have a better chance at these seats.

Important tip : It's crucial to stay updated on the official counselling schedule and participate in the seat allotment process. Carefully review the cutoff trends for your category and explore options in private colleges if necessary.

Being a resident of Bihar and belonging to the SC increases your chances of being selected for an MBBS seat, particularly under the state quota. 85% of government MBBS seats in Bihar are set aside for state students. Candidates from the SC category who scored between 420 - 490 will be able to secure Bihar government college. Since you scored 428, your chances are fair good.

MBBS seats may be available at colleges such as:

  1. Government Medical college, Bettiah
  2. Darbhanga Medical college
  3. Nalanda Medical college
  4. Indira Gandhi institute of Medical Sciences, Patna
